Controlling Integration
To control integration, apply timing signals according to the timing chart below.

As shown in the timing chart, the INTEG BUSY output
signal level goes low while integration is in progress.
The signal can be used to monitor integration, etc.

Applying an EXT.TRIG signal when the display is on hold updates the display data.
Note
If the period of the EXT. TRIG signal does not meet the conditions of the figure above, the
signal may not be identified by the WT210/WT230.
CAUTION
Do not apply a voltage which exceeds the TTL level to the remote controller pin.
Also, do not short the output pins nor apply a voltage to them. The instrument
might be damaged.
